Transaction 60940082309a0521835f5f29fb6980df866c97cf4bfd9f0a91dc04079589a22e
1 Input
1 Output
-
60940082309a0521835f5f29fb6980df866c97cf4bfd9f0a91dc04079589a22e:0
- value
- 997613
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8186f9bab4283c987b60fbab71a0c430884a1b7d9e27e958b92dfa8c94435971
- address
- tb1psxr0nw459q7fs7mqlw4hrgxyxzyy5xmancn7jk9e9hage9zrt9cszasg9w